Forensic genealogy isn't a hobby. It's detective work.
Every family has questions that records alone can't answer. Names get changed at borders. Documents disappear in fires and floods. Stories passed down through generations don't always match what the evidence shows.
At Direct Line Forensics we follow the evidence — not the assumptions. Every lead gets pursued. Every source gets verified. When a path doesn't hold up we start over, because getting it right matters more than getting it fast.
What sets this work apart is context. Understanding your ancestors means understanding their world — the time period, the circumstances, the decisions that make sense only when you know what they were living through.
DNA tests are a starting point, not an answer. If yours came back "Eastern European" or "British Isles" and left you with more questions than you started with, that's where this work begins. The test tells you where to look. Forensic research tells you what you actually find when you get there.
